**Action item (PM-214, Coldvault archival):** Automate archiving of cold storage buckets older than the retention cutoff. Manual sweeps missed two regions last quarter and blew the storage budget. Owner: infra rotation. Sweep cadence, batch size, and age thresholds must be config-driven, not hardcoded, so on-call can tune under load. Dry-run mode required before first prod run. Proposed defaults for review at sync are below.

limits module of fahog-kahop:
CAPS = {
    "fraeth": 189,
    "drumir": 842,
}

Runbook: monthly partitioning for the Ledgerbark reporting tables. Each month, the partition manager creates next month's partition ahead of time and detaches partitions older than eighteen months. If a customer reports missing rows near month boundaries, first confirm the partition for that month exists before escalating — most incidents trace back to a skipped creation job, not data loss. To run the partition manager manually from a support workstation, your shell needs the maintenance credential set in the local env file, like so:

sealed setting: VAULT_KEY20=99c8657b7398a947e274

## Environment Variables — Nightglass Backfill Scheduler

Nightglass runs nightly data backfills for the Wrenfield warehouse. Reviewer-relevant variables in `scheduler.env`: `NIGHTGLASS_WINDOW_START`, `NIGHTGLASS_MAX_PARALLEL_JOBS`, and `NIGHTGLASS_AUDIT_LOG` (always enabled in production).

Job submission to the warehouse requires an authentication secret, rotated quarterly and never logged. The secret is set on the line that comes next.

secret setting of yagep-bahif: LEDGER_TOKEN8=7eb0ad88

Hi team,

Before I hand off the 3.2 release, please note the humidity sensor drift reported on Verdana controllers in the Elmbrook trial site. Drift exceeds 4% after roughly ten days of continuous operation; firmware 3.2.1 adds an automatic recalibration cycle every 72 hours. Support should advise growers to install 3.2.1 and trigger a manual recalibration once. The hotfix bundle must be verified before distribution, so I'm including the signing key used for the 3.2.1 packages below.

release key, fahof-yagap: bky3_m5d